Fashion production timeline is the full sequence of development stages required to move a garment from a raw concept to final delivery. Think of this process like building a house. You cannot pour the foundation without blueprints, and you cannot move in until the paint dries.

New brand owners often miscalculate this. They see overseas factory ads promising a “14-day turnaround.” However, those ads only count the days spent actively sewing on the factory floor. They ignore the months of foundational prep work.

We produce everything from 50-unit streetwear drops to organic eco-baby capsules and corporate uniform programs. In our experience, you must separate the fashion supply chain management calendar into three distinct layers:

  • Product development timeline: Creating concepts, finalizing sketches, managing tech pack development time, and making fit decisions.
  • Manufacturing timeline: Sourcing fabrics, managing sampling process duration through the clothing sample making process, securing a pre-production approval timeline, cutting, sewing, and executing the bulk production schedule.
  • Delivery timeline: Running quality control, packing, freight forwarding, clearing customs, and handling warehouse or Amazon FBA prep to ensure launch readiness.

In practice, a realistic end-to-end apparel manufacturing lead time ranges from 3 to 6 months. According to standards from the Association for Supply Chain Management, separating lead times by function prevents critical bottlenecks.

Your exact fashion production timeline shifts based on several variables. key factors include your total number of styles and colorways, construction complexity, wash requirements, moq constraints, factory queue position, and whether you choose domestic or overseas production.

Materials also dictate speed. Using stock fabric moves quickly. Sourcing custom textiles like velour or lyocell adds weeks. Exact color matching using Pantone for fashion design requires extra testing days. Ultimately, the brand’s response speed to approvals sets the overall pace.

Full-Package vs. CMT Production: We find that Full-Package manufacturing drastically reduces your coordination burden because the factory sources everything. A CMT (Cut, Make, Trim) model only speeds up the calendar if you already have your fabrics and trims secured in hand.

The Production Roadmap: A Stage-by-Stage Breakdown

The Production Roadmap

We do not just turn on a sewing machine to build a supply chain. we engineer a strict five-stage pipeline. understanding how data and materials flow through this system lets you predict delays. below is the exact fashion production timeline we use to transition brands from a blank page to a packed warehouse.

Stage 1: Design Brief and Line Planning

  • Typical Duration: 2 to 4 weeks
  • The Mechanism:

The timeline starts before anyone sketches a single garment. First, we define your target customer and select product categories. Next, we build a price architecture.

Your assortment choices completely dictate the factory workload. Milling a custom 400GSM fleece hoodie requires different factory tooling than cutting a five-piece Lycra activewear set. Once we lock in the scope, we secure a realistic launch date.

  • Exit Criteria:
  1. Style list frozen.
  2. Target cost and profit margins approved.
  3. Color direction confirmed.
  4. Launch window set.
  • Reality Check (Common Delays): Launching too many styles for a first drop always delays production. Pivoting brand positioning mid-stream or requesting design changes resets the clock entirely.

Stage 2: Tech Pack Development and Sourcing Setup

Tech Pack Development and Sourcing Setup

  • Typical Duration: 3 to 5 weeks
  • The Mechanism:

The tech pack serves as the absolute factory blueprint. We translate your concept into a production-ready document using professional clothing design tools and apps. First, we draft flat sketches.

Then, we build the Bill of Materials (BOM) and plot grading measurements. We run material sourcing concurrently. Factories cannot quote fabric prices or weave samples without exact specs. We match colors exactly using Pantone for fashion design to eliminate guesswork.

  • Exit Criteria:
  1. Approved tech pack version.
  2. BOM completed.
  3. Fabric and trims shortlisted.
  4. Branding assets ready.
  • Reality Check (Common Delays): Missing base measurements stall the entire quoting process. Custom trims require long lead times. Requesting custom fabrics that fall below factory minimums creates immediate bottlenecks.

Stage 3: Sampling, Fit Revisions, and Material Approval

  • Typical Duration: 4 to 8 weeks
  • The Mechanism:

Abstract data becomes a physical garment here. The factory cuts and sews the first prototype. We test the fit on a live model, checking for drape and stretch resistance. We mark revisions and request a second sample. This loop expands quickly.

Each revision adds factory time, shipping days, and review cycles. Simultaneously, we process lab dips (5x5cm fabric swatches dyed to your exact Pantone) and strike-offs (printed ink tests) to verify sustainable fashion materials during the clothing sample making process.

  • Exit Criteria:
  1. Fit approved on a live model.
  2. Construction comments closed.
  3. Fabric and trims approved.
  4. Labels and packaging signed off.
  • Reality Check (Common Delays): Delayed brand feedback halts factory progress. Unclear sizing metrics cause severe fit issues. Forced fabric substitutions or holiday shutdowns severely extend the sampling phase.

Stage 4: Pre-Production Approval and the Golden Sample

Pre-Production Approval and the Golden Sample

  • Typical Duration: 2 to 3 weeks
  • The Mechanism:

We produce a Pre-Production (PP) Sample. We call this the Golden Sample. Signing its tag establishes a binding physical contract. It sets the exact benchmark for stitch density, colorfastness, and trim placement.

If bulk output deviates, we compare it directly to this signed garment. However, a Golden Sample does not remove all bulk tolerance variation. We hold a pre-production meeting to verify marker plans and carton markings. We also enforce quality checkpoints based on the official ISO 2859-1 sampling standard.

  • Exit Criteria:
  1. Signed PP/Golden Sample.
  2. Purchase order and deposit confirmed.
  3. Production slot booked on the factory floor.
  4. QA tolerances acknowledged.
  • Reality Check (Common Delays): Slow final sign-offs cause brands to lose their factory slot. Last-minute artwork tweaks or missing care label legalities delay payment processing.

Stage 5: Bulk Production, QC, Packing, and Shipping

  • Typical Duration: 4 to 8 weeks (Production) + 3 to 6 weeks (Shipping)
  • The Mechanism:

The bulk schedule follows a strict sequence: fabric relaxes for 24 hours, then is cut, sewn, printed, washed and pressed. We inspect a TOP sample and the goods are checked by independent inspectors.We pack the garments and initiate the freight handoff. We manage export documents and route inventory to your warehouse under official Incoterms DDP rules.

  • Exit Criteria:
  1. Bulk passes QA inspection.
  2. Packing lists and carton marks verified.
  3. Shipping documents completed.
  4. Delivery booking confirmed.
  • Reality Check (Common Delays): Chinese New Year closures disrupt hoodie manufacturers in China. Failed QC checks require rework. Port congestion holds up freight.

The Production Timeline Summary

StageTypical RangeCan Overlap?Hard Stop Before Next StageMain Delay Risk
1. Brief & Planning2-4 weeksYesNoScope creep
2. Tech Packs & Sourcing3-5 weeksYesYes (Need Specs)Missing measurements
3. Sampling & Fit4-8 weeksNoYes (Need Fit)Slow feedback loops
4. Pre-Production2-3 weeksNoYes (Need PO)Late payment
5. Bulk & Shipping7-14 weeksNoN/APort congestion

Challenges & Limitations: The Reality of Production Timelines

Challenges & Limitations

A strict fashion production timeline protects your launch, but physical supply chains frequently break. We routinely see brands expect factories to pivot like software startups. However, even the strongest partners cannot guarantee speed if materials vanish or specs change. Here is where the process actually bottlenecks.

Challenge 1: The Fabric Bottleneck

Sewing speed rarely dictates your timeline; fabric availability does. We stress-tested this. A simple t-shirt using stock cotton finished in 14 days. A custom-dyed fleece hoodie required 45 days just for fabric milling.

⚖️ The Trade-off: Domestic factories offer faster transit times, but overseas facilities sit directly next to the fabric mills. Stock fabric saves weeks but sacrifices custom details.

Challenge 2: Low-MOQ Queue Delays

A 50-unit order does not finish overnight. Factory machines require identical setup times for 50 pieces as they do for 5,000. When testing a streetwear manufacturer, our small batch sat in the queue for three weeks behind enterprise orders. Low minimums reduce financial risk, but they do not buy priority speed.

Challenge 3: The Cost of Rushing & Logistics

The Cost of Rushing & Logistics

Faster production demands a severe premium. We pushed one hoodie manufacturer in China to cut lead times by two weeks. It worked, but express air freight and overtime wiped out 40% of our profit. Furthermore, global logistics carry strict compliance rules.

The U.S. Customs and Border Protection (CBP) flags poorly documented textiles, and missing paperwork triggers indefinite port holds.

Challenge 4: Brand-Side Delays

We audited our own delayed projects and found brand owners caused half of the bottlenecks. Changing a logo placement after the factory cuts fabric resets the calendar. Taking four days to approve a tech pack loses your factory slot.

The Supplier Reality Checklist

If a factory promises a 14-day turnaround from scratch, walk away. Force your supplier to verify these details before paying a deposit:

  • Start triggers: Confirm if the clock starts on payment or upon fabric arrival.
  • Milestones: Demand stage-wise dates, not just one final ex-factory date.
  • Quality control: Require a physical Pre-Production (PP) sample as a binding standard.
  • Hidden delays: Confirm regional holiday blackout dates and whether freight is included.

⚠️ Critical Warning: Never proceed if a factory asks zero questions about fabric weight, trims, or your approval responsibilities.

Frequently Asked Questions about Fashion Production Timeline

1. Can I skip the sampling phase to launch faster?

No. In our testing, skipping samples guarantees fit disasters and ruined materials. The sample phase protects your entire bulk investment.

2. Are overseas factories too slow for modern fashion drops?

No. While freight adds transit time, overseas facilities sit next to fabric mills. This proximity actually accelerates custom material sourcing compared to isolated domestic factories.

3. Does a low MOQ order finish faster?

No. Small batches require the exact same machine setup as massive enterprise runs. Quality manufacturing takes time, regardless of your total volume.
